Two bizarre, new watch collections were recently been launched: Dexter Sinister’s Hex watch collection and the new “Star Wars” Limited Edition collection.
The Hex by Dexter Sinister is a watch with a need for speed. This is a true driver’s watch, for either those who like to zoom, zoom on a motorcycle or in a car and definitely for those that tend to break the speed limit. The watch case was actually designed in a wind tunnel and measures 40mm wide by 52mm tall. The watch has a strange shape to it but was designed so that it’s easier to read while not having to twist the wrist, when your hands are on the handle bars or a steering wheel. At 27 mm wide, band is thick, adding extra appeal for those who are “bikers” and like the rough and tough look.
“Dexter Sinister” literally means “left and right”; implying two opposites. A strange and different watch, the Hex asks to be looked at and questioned but does not seek to be bought or worn by someone for whom it was not created. So, wearers, get your engines started.
Another strange, new watch, also made for a specific group of people, is the Star Wars watch. Whether you are on the “light side” or the “dark side” of the force, this new collaboration between Timex, designer Marc Ecko and the Star Wars team, will have you pining for one of these limited edition watches. This watch features design elements, sounds and technologies from Star Wars, like indiglo, Stormtroopers and Darth Vader.
